EL Doctorow
E.L. Doctorow (1931-2015) was an American author, best known for the novel Ragtime. After growing up in New York, Doctorow attended Kenyon College in Ohio where he majored in philosophy and took part in theatre. He graduated with honours and then went to Columbia University where he finished a year of graduate work in English drama. At that point, he was drafted into the U.S. Army, with whom he served as a corporal in the signal corps in Germany during post-war Allied occupation. Doctorow went home to New York and read for a motion picture company. After reading so many westerns, he got the idea for his first novel (Welcome to Hard Times), which began as a parody, but ended up as a serious entry into the genre. Doctorow passed away in July 2015 of lung cancer, while living in New York City. (more…)

Lydia Adamson
Lydia Adamson is the pen name of Franklin B. King, who writes cozy mystery novels. Adamson is the author of the Alice Nestleton, Deirdre Quinn Nightingale and Lucy Wayles series. Aside from being a novelist, King is also a freelance writer and copywriter. He lives in New York City, New York. (more…)

Rutshire Chronicles by Jilly Cooper
The Rutshire Chronicles is a series of romance novels by British author Jilly Cooper. The series is about the British upper class, including the crowds involved with show-jumping and polo. As it is romance, the situations do get steamy as well as scandalous. One of the central characters is Rupert Campbell-Black, who ties many of the characters together. (more…)

Jilly Cooper
Jilly Cooper is an English author of romance novels and non-fiction books. Many of her novels are part of the Rutshire Chronicles series. Jilly began working as a journalist in 1957, which she largely based on her own personal experiences – about marriage, sex and housework. She would later start writing fiction based on the same experiences, also drawing upon her love of animals such as dogs and horses. (more…)

Casca by Barry Sadler
Casca: The Eternal Mercenary is a series of military adventure novels created by American novelist Barry Sadler. The titular character, Casca Rufio Longinus, is the Roman soldier who drove a spear into Jesus Christ. Because of this, he has been forced to roam the Earth as a mercenary until the Second Coming. Throughout the series, he also meets several historical figures like Adolf Hitler, Attila the Hun, Blackbeard, Genghis Khan, Marco Polo, Robert E. Lee, William the Conqueror, George Washington, Mohammed and many others. (more…)

Barry Sadler
Barry Sadler (1940-1989) was an American author of military fiction novels. He created the Casca series, which would later be revived by other authors. Prior to becoming a novelist, Sadler served in the U.S. Army as a Green Beret medic and Staff Sergeant during the Vietnam War. He is well known for his album Ballads of the Green Berets (including hit single titled “Ballad of the Green Berets”). In 1978, Sadler shot country music singer/songwriter Lee Emerson Bellamy in the head, killing him over a woman (Darlene Sharp) and after Bellamy had made numerous harassing phone calls and threats towards Sadler. Sadler was convincted of voluntary manslaughter and sentenced to 4-5 years in prison, but ended up only serving 21 days. (more…)

John Madden by Rennie Airth
John Madden is the protagonist in a series of historical mystery novels by South African novelist Rennie Airth. Inspector John Madden works out of Scotland Yard. Prior to becoming a detective, he was a veteran of World War I. (more…)

Rennie Airth
Rennie Airth is a South African author of mystery novels. He writes the John Madden series. Besides his work as a novelist, Airth has worked as a foreign correspondent for Reuters. His novel River of Darkness was shortlisted for four crime fiction awards and won the Grand Prix de Littérature Policière in France. Airth currently lives in Italy. (more…)
